MODBUS TCP/IP API (Esclave) /HMI (Maître)

Forum traitant des automates industriels de marque Wago et du logiciel codesys
spoxman
Apprend le binaire
Apprend le binaire
Messages : 4
Inscription : 10 mai 2019, 09:46

M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par spoxman »

Bonjour
J'ai un petit souci concernant la communication MODBUS TCP/IP , dans mon cas j'ai un automate wago ( esclave) et une supervision ( maître) , j'ai fait mon programme et ça marche très bien par contre la communications j'arrive pas à la faire , j'ai essayé pas mal de solution afin que je puisse lire mes tags ( dans mon cas j'ai que la lecture), j'ai essayé de déclarer mes tags dans modbus slave de mon contrôleur et aussi dans le generic modbus slave mais çà marche toujours pas .
NB : pour les requêtes j'utilise le logiciel MODBUS Requête
Merci d'avance et cordialement.
Dernière modification par spoxman le 14 mai 2019, 11:11, modifié 2 fois.
Avatar de l’utilisateur
djé
Dieu du process
Dieu du process
Messages : 776
Inscription : 20 oct. 2015, 09:55
Localisation : Bretagne, Pays de la Loire, Nantes

Re: M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par djé »

Bonjour,

C'est quoi ta supervision?

Si ton automate est esclave, a priori tu n'as rien a faire côté automate (à part définir ta zone d’échange de donnée avec la supervision).
Dans les propriétés de ton Automate, il faut activer le Modbus sur le port 502. Si je me rappelle bien.
Vérifies que le port 502 soit bien activé sur ton automate via WAGO I/o Pro ou l'interface Web embarquée.
Le monde se divise en 10 catégories:les personnes qui comprennent le binaire,et les autres.

Dans tout ce que vous apprenez, seuls 10% vont vous servir,mais vous ne savez pas lesquels ...
Avatar de l’utilisateur
itasoft
Mi homme - Mi automate
Mi homme - Mi automate
Messages : 7035
Inscription : 20 oct. 2015, 10:15
Localisation : Lyon
Contact :

Re: M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par itasoft »

slts,
Petit rappel gratuit, en ModBus TCP/IP ya pas de maitre/esclave mais Client/serveur , IHM =Client API=Serveur
Automaticien privé (de tout)
itasoft@free.fr
spoxman
Apprend le binaire
Apprend le binaire
Messages : 4
Inscription : 10 mai 2019, 09:46

Re: M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par spoxman »

Bonjour
merci pour ta réponse , pour le moment j'ai pas de supervision mais je dois préparer la communication modbus TCP IP , comme ça le client une fois il va choisir technologie IHM , on applique la solution , pour mes test j'utilise le logiciel MODBUS request pour créer des requêtes virtuels , je sais pas si ma déclaration est bonnes , l'adressage aussi , j'ai un doute à par rapport à ça vue que c'est la première fois que je travail avec la technologie WAGO.
Dernière modification par spoxman le 14 mai 2019, 11:11, modifié 1 fois.
patte
Code son premier grafcet
Code son premier grafcet
Messages : 41
Inscription : 16 nov. 2015, 10:45

Re: M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par patte »

Bonjour,
De mémoire çà fait longtemps que je n'ai pas fait de wago.
Il me semble que pour accéder au adresse automate à partir d’un IHM (dans mon cas proface) il fallait ajouter une valeur a ton adresse (17000 + adresse).
Normalement ces valeurs sont dans l'aide de wago.
Avatar de l’utilisateur
ProfnovA
Créateur de langage
Créateur de langage
Messages : 525
Inscription : 21 oct. 2015, 08:21

Re: M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par ProfnovA »

Dans ton logiciel, il est indiqué port 501, normal?
spoxman
Apprend le binaire
Apprend le binaire
Messages : 4
Inscription : 10 mai 2019, 09:46

Re: M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par spoxman »

voici l'onglet de paramétrage de modbus slave , j'ai rien changé ( par défaut)
Dernière modification par spoxman le 14 mai 2019, 11:11, modifié 1 fois.
Avatar de l’utilisateur
djé
Dieu du process
Dieu du process
Messages : 776
Inscription : 20 oct. 2015, 09:55
Localisation : Bretagne, Pays de la Loire, Nantes

Re: M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par djé »

Bonjour,

L'adresse IP de ton API est 192.168.1.1
Dans le screen de ton programme de test ModBus on voit une autre adresse. (1.17)

Commence par vérifier l'ensemble de test paramètres réseaux.
Le monde se divise en 10 catégories:les personnes qui comprennent le binaire,et les autres.

Dans tout ce que vous apprenez, seuls 10% vont vous servir,mais vous ne savez pas lesquels ...
spoxman
Apprend le binaire
Apprend le binaire
Messages : 4
Inscription : 10 mai 2019, 09:46

Re: MODBUS TCP/IP API (Esclave) /HMI (Maître)

Message par spoxman »

enfaîte , j'ai parti sur une nouvelle copie et je suis entrain de modifier mes adresse MODBUS .j'ai pas entamé la partie communication et merci pour votre réponse
Répondre